The Importance Of Car Insurance And Home Insurance

Saturday, July 9th, 2011

Anyone who owns a vehicle or their own house should have car insurance and home insurance policies. Some people may feel they are wasting their money when purchasing these policies, but this is far from the truth. Everyday an individual gets into their car; they are at risk for getting into an accident. Anyone can get their house broken into, and a natural disaster can happen at any time. Having the proper coverage can prevent a lot of unnecessary problems if any of these events were to happen.

In order for people to protect their vehicles and to drive them legally, they must have coverage. Most states require that an individual have minimum coverage for their vehicle. This will protect the policy holder in such in event as theft or an accident. Minimum coverage includes liability coverage, property, and medical. There is additional coverage that can be added to a policy such as underinsured and uninsured motorist, comprehensive coverage, collision coverage, and medical payments coverage.

Anyone that owns a house should definitely have coverage. Purchasing a house is a big investment, and this big investment should always be protected. This can provide the homeowner with coverage in case any damage or destruction is done to their residence. Damages that are included in a typical home insurance policy are fire, wind, lightening, hail and theft. It can also protect your home if there is ever a lawsuit filed against the policy holder.

There are various factors that will determine the cost of your car and home policy. While most people will take the cheapest route, this is not always the best thing to do. It is best to get the best coverage available, because if something were to happen and the damage is not covered than you will be responsible for the cost of that damage.

When getting a quote for a car, there is certain information the insurer will need. First you will need your driver license information. You will also need to know the model and year of the vehicle or vehicles that you plan on having on your policy. The insurer will also ask for the vehicle identification number (VIN). It will also be helpful to try and give an estimate of the mileage you think you may use in a years time. The insurer will also want to know if you currently have a policy and what kind you have. Last but not least, you will need your driving record, which is a big factor in the cost.

There is certain information that the insurer will ask for when searching for coverage for your house. This includes information such as the last update of heating and plumbing, square footage of the residence, age of roof and house, previous claims, and construction type. The policy holder should also make an inventory list, and list all items in home that are valuable.

Policy holders should always be sure to ask their insurer about any and all discounts available. Being knowledgeable about these discounts can save you quite a bit of money.

Guarantees from Auto Insurance Policy in Canada

Saturday, June 4th, 2011

The Canadian Property and Casualty (P&C) insurance industry is the organization that helps support the Canadian economy by assuming the financial risk intrinsic to many business and personal activities. Basically, it makes the lives of businesses and individuals more financially secure by ensuring the losses of a small amount of individuals are shared among all policy holders. The industry is normally defined as including all lines of insurance other than health and life insurance.

Your insurance company is responsible for providing you with the insurance coverage that is summarized on your Certificate of Automobile Insurance. This includes: it lists the vehicles that are insured and the coverages purchased, provides a description of how you were rated for the premiums charged, and it indicates the period of which you are covered by insurance. If you own a vehicle in Canada, you are required to, at the very minimum, buy the following automobile insurance coverage: Third-Party Liability Coverage, Statutory Accident Benefits Coverage, Direct Compensation, and Uninsured Automobile Coverage.

No matter what type of vehicle you are insuring, you have a number of specific levels of coverage which depends on your desired level of protection. Collision coverage protects you from having to pay out for repairing damage to your vehicle as the result of an impact with another vehicle or an object such as a telephone pole. Comprehensive coverage provides protection from any costs to fix damage to your vehicle from unforeseen events such as vandalism, theft, fire, or natural disasters. ‘All Perils’ Insurance is the combination of coverage provided by Comprehensive and Collision insurance. Specific perils protects your vehicle only against particular dangers, such as attempted theft or theft, and/or some riots. natural disasters, or civil disturbances. Medical costs and personal injury protection (PIP) is insurance that provides medical coverage if you or a passenger in the vehicle were injured in an accident. In some circumstances, PIP supports additional medical expenses such as rehabilitation, as well as costs associated with injuries such as lost wages and even funeral expenses.

If you are faced with a potential claims situation, your insurance policy will guarantee that you are provided with claims counseling. The insurance company will provide you with the information regarding a potential claim. If you submit a claim, you are guaranteed the service and compensation as outlined in the insurance policy. Your auto insurance policy should also provide coverage for your legal expenses related to your defense in court if you are sued for a policy-covered event. If your claim has not been resolved to your satisfaction, you have the right to appeal your claim.

What To Know Roadside Emergency Assistance

Tuesday, November 2nd, 2010

There are quite a few people who either don’t understand the benefits of what having roadside emergency assistance can offer, or who generally prefer to not have it or feel that there’s no point to it, often because they’re unaware of what those benefits are. However, there are also plenty of those who do have it find that they’re given a better sense of overall peace of mind, knowing that they’re covered in the event of a vehicle emergency or problem.

Whether or not you’re handy with taking care of common vehicle trouble, such as flat tires, dealing with towing services and so forth, life can often put people in tight situations where they’re not always able to get the job done. Having roadside assistance can provide you with reassurances that you’ll be taken care of, regardless of you’re situation or where you happen to be in the event of an emergency or needing help.

Although it may vary on each company’s service plan offers, commonly seen services include assistance with towing, flat tires, jump starts, as well as delivery of emergency fuel and other vehicle-related fluids. They also offer help with locked doors, should you happen to lock your keys in the car, or lost key replacements.

Other services may often include emergency battery replacement, which may offer an affordable replacement, and windshield repair or replacement. In some situations or plans, you may find additional assistance with repairs, stolen vehicle interruption, trip routing, minor mechanical adjustments and ambulance reimbursement services in the event of an accident.

About The Canadian Auto Insurance Policy

Sunday, July 25th, 2010

If you drive a vehicle in Canada, you need a Canadian auto insurance policy, to legally drive in this country. Depending on the province you are driving in, you will have to have certain types of insurance which will be listed on your insurance card that you should carry with you at all times when driving. This is a pink card that shows that you have bought auto insurance somewhere in Canada.

You will need to show this when driving in the province you bought insurance in, and all other Canadian provinces you plan to drive. In some parts of the country you will not be able to register your vehicle with the motor vehicles department until you show proof of insurance and in some provinces, the government covers the basic insurance requirements for your vehicle. But in these provinces you can still buy extra insurance through the governmental insurance agency or a private insurance company.

In some provinces in Canada, the government handles injury claims while allowing private insurance companies to handle property damage claims. In either case, the government requires that all private insurance companies clearly outline and detail the amount and type of coverage the insurance company offers. Each province also determines the minimum amount of liability insurance each individual needs to carry.

In most provinces, people do not receive a separate written policy, but instead have the type and amount of insurance coverage printed on their vehicle registration form. In provinces where the government is responsible for insuring the vehicles of their citizens, the registration is all that is needed for proof of insurance, but if the vehicle has add on insurance, then the registration will list the additional coverage.

There are some provinces in Canada where if you are injured in an auto accident, you cannot sue for more than the limit on the uninsured driver policy. In some provinces, if your vehicle has been damaged due to the fault of another driver, your insurance company compensates you for the loss. You do not deal with the insurance company of the person at fault.

The basics regarding your auto insurance policy stays the same throughout all the provinces. But there are some differences you need to know about if you plan to live and drive in Canada. Make sure to contact your local government insurance bureau to make sure you have the proper coverage for your vehicle.
